【问题标题】:Problem installing mapr-client on Windows 10在 Windows 10 上安装 mapr-client 时出现问题
【发布时间】:2018-12-29 00:55:51
【问题描述】:

拥有一个安全集群,版本 6.0.0.20171109191718.GA,并尝试在 Windows 10 上安装 mapr-client(来自此处的 mapr 文档:https://mapr.com/docs/60/AdvancedInstallation/SettingUptheClient-windows.html)。尝试运行 configure.bat 脚本时看到错误:

C:\opt\mapr>server\configure.bat -N mycluster.cluster.local -c -secure -C node001:7222,node002:7222,node003:7222
Don't forget to copy conf\ssl_truststore from a server on your cluster.
The system cannot find the file specified.
The system cannot find the path specified.
'-Xmx512m' is not recognized as an internal or external command,
operable program or batch file.

Ultimatley,尝试在 Windows 上运行 mapr 数据科学提炼 docker 映像(并假设主机操作系统上需要一个 mapr 客户端才能使其正常工作)。协助或建议将不胜感激。请让我知道任何有助于提供的日志或其他信息。

【问题讨论】:

    标签: mapr


    【解决方案1】:

    经过一些调试,发现问题是由于JAVA_HOME env变量包含空格,是...

    $ echo %JAVA_HOME%
    C:\Program Files\Java\jdk1.8.0_131
    

    在此处关注帖子 (https://stackoverflow.com/a/52281439/8236733) 将 Program Files 替换为无空格等效的 PROGRA~1

    是否可以通过...创建映射票证和测试访问权限?

    1. 将集群上/opt/mapr/conf目录下的ssl_truststore文件复制到客户端c:\opt\mapr\conf目录下
    2. 创建 MapR 票证

      C:\opt\mapr>bin\maprlogin.bat password -user mapr -cluster <clustername>
      
    3. 验证票证内容并测试连通性

      C:\opt\mapr>bin\maprlogin.bat print
      C:\opt\mapr>bin\maprlogin.bat authtest
      
    4. 列出 MapR FS 的内容

      C:\opt\mapr>hadoop\hadoop-2.7.0\bin\hadoop.cmd fs -ls /
      
      <should be able to see top level HDFS location>
      

    【讨论】:

      猜你喜欢
      • 2021-05-29
      • 2020-01-22
      • 2020-09-02
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 2014-07-23
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多